Twitch to lay off 35% of staff - report

Telecompaper.com 

(Telecompaper) Amazon.com's gaming site Twitch is planning to cut 35 percent of its staff, or about 500 employees, people familiar with the plans told Bloomberg...

Cooperative Farming Makes Bangladesh’s Coastal Women Farmers Climate-Resilient

Inter Press Service 

In the past, Salma Begum, 40, lost her crops every year due to natural disasters. She lives with her five-member family in Ashabaria village under Rangabali upazila, a remote coastal island in Patuakhali district. “We did not have enough livelihood options in the coastal area where we live. Bauchi gov solicits TETFund support for state-owned institutions

The Punch 

The Bauchi State Government has solicited support from the Tertiary Education Trust Fund for its state-owned institutions to train technical manpower in agriculture, oil and gas, and other fields critical to national development.
